Jaguar X-Type reportedly read last rites, headed for The Great Beyond
To read the market, the Jaguar X-Type was too small, too unattractive and too uncompetitive to justify its entry-level luxury price tag here in the U.S., and sales halted in March of last year. Somehow, the X-Type fared somewhat better in the ultra-competitive European market, and the Little Cat That Couldn't was scheduled to live on for Euro consumption through much of 2010.
